SCAM / SPAM Openreach scam - recorded message that the Internet connection will be cut off, push 1 for operator. Indian(?) 'technician' then tries to get you to install TeamViewer QuickSupport so they can presumably compromise devices. Managed to keep them on the phone for 15 minutes so they couldn't scam someone else!

They call and ask you for a one time payment to support a magazine to go into schools regarding bullying. ONCE. ONE TIME ONLY. You do not sign a contract, you do not enter into an agreement. They then persistently call you and ask you for more money as apparently you have entered into a contract. Recognise a Scam: Unsolicited Call They associate themselves with ‘a good cause’ It's a limited offer . Claims of the backing of a respected organisation No money upfront Nothing in writing REPORT THEM
